did you think that we would have really let you go?

This is a threatening rhetorical question that implies the person was never going to be released.

From Blood Contract, Episode 33

When do people say this?

Scene Context

The speaker challenges the idea that they would ever let someone go free.

Usage Scenario

Use this only to understand hostile fictional dialogue. It sounds menacing and is not a normal everyday phrase.
